Cinnamon Roll Oatmeal
Transform traditional oatmeal into a cozy cinnamon roll experience that will warm your toddler’s heart. By adding cinnamon, vanilla, and a touch of brown sugar, you create a bowl of goodness that mirrors the flavors of a freshly baked cinnamon roll. This recipe is special because it’s a great way to sneak in healthy oats while satisfying sweet cravings!

Apple Cinnamon Overnight Oats
These overnight oats are a delightful mix of flavors that taste just like apple pie! With rolled oats soaked in milk, sweetened with honey, and mixed with diced apples and cinnamon, they are a perfect grab-and-go breakfast. The best part is that they’re prepped the night before, making mornings a breeze!
